INGREDIENTS 6 half-ounce pieces of a variety of your favorite chocolates 2 teaspoons of store-bought hot chocolate mix 1 1/2 tablespoons sugar 1 1/2 cups milk 3 cups of cups of ice Whipped cream Chocolate shavings
Chop the chocolate into small pieces. Place it in the top of a double boiler over simmering water. Stir occasionally until melted. Add the hot chocolate mix and sugar. Stir until completely melted. Remove from heat and slowly add cup of milk until smooth. Cool to room temperature. In a blender, place the remaining cup of milk, the room-temperature chocolate mixture and the ice. Blend on high speed until smooth and the consistency of a frozen daiquiri. Pour into a giant goblet and top with whipped cream and chocolate shavings.
